The gridded data sets are written in network common data form (netCDF) conforming to the Cooperative Ocean-Atmosphere Research Data Service (COARDS) standard. The COARDS netCDF standard is described in this link. A superset of the COARDS standard, called the NetCDF climate and forecast (CF) metadata convention, includes the possibility to store time series for mulitiple stations, along with their names and coordinates.

GrADS users:The older files were written with time specified as yyyymmddhhmmss (year, month, ...), and GrADS does not recognize this time convention. If you run into a file like this, please let me know, and I will update the time specification in the file.
